California Court of Appeal
People v. Munoz, C058521
Trial court's conviction of defendant for attempted murder, assault, and related crimes is affirmed but the case is remanded for resentencing, and if the court elects to reimpose a consecutive term on defendant for shooting at an invididual from a vehicle, the corresponding enhancement is 25 years to life.
